The Club:

Haddington & District ASC are a competitive swimming club dedicated to helping swimmers be the best they can be.  We work hard to create a safe, positive environment that nurtures the enjoyment and enthusiasm of every athlete. We are affiliated with East District & a member of the composite team East Lothian Swim Team, and wish to create a highly capable and talented team of coaches.

We are looking for a Bronze Squad Coach who can coach children aged between 7 to 11 years.

Who you are:

Ideally, you will be a UKCC/SQA Level 2 Swimming Coach.  However, you may be a Level 1 Coach with coaching experience, and in this case the club would be willing to support your development and training. 

You may be a Coach at another Club looking for a move or looking for additional hours (For suitable candidates, this role may be filled jointly with the Head Coach vacancy). You may also be a University Student who was a competitive swimmer and would like to stay involved in the sport.

In return, you will have the support of a good committee, the potential to work with other coaches, a link into the Coach Education programme with ELST and work with other athletes at different levels. We will also provide training for Hy-Tek Team Manager and ensure you are part of the PVG scheme.

The Role:

A Coach at Haddington & District ASC will:

  • Develop the technical skills of our swimmers in all 4 strokes, competition starts and turns, ensuring compliance with all current World Aquatics regulations.
  • Develop swimmers’ aerobic fitness and stamina following best practices outlined in the Optimal Athlete Development Framework recommendations.
  • Develop squad progress plans based on Head coaches outline plan, competition and testing data
  • Provide appropriate individual swimmer evaluation and feedback, and work with swimmers on personal goals
  • Communicate effectively with parents and work positively with other members of the Haddington team, other Club Coaches and ELST to help build a positive and cohesive environment.

We also expect you to:

  • Learn and keep up-to-date knowledge of the principles of Optimal Athlete Development Framework, as applied to young Swimmers.
  • Help the swimmers develop a positive and healthy mental attitude to the sport and competitive situations and encourage good habits in nutrition, sleep, and well-being.
  • Exhibit a courteous, respectful manner to swimmers and parents alike, with impeccable punctuality.
  • Provide cover when other coaches are away.
